Allow's do a quick review, so you can get a full understanding of it all. Unless you've made your very own worm bin system, many worm bins have a few trays (generally 3). At the end of each tray are holes. These holes allow the composting worms to move between the trays, and for excess moisture to drip to the base.
Once they've eaten everything in their first tray and migrated to the next tray, you can harvest the finished garden compost. This is the procedure of composting with worms! You can feed them as little as when a week, and you can also go 2-3 weeks without feeding them (for instance, if you vanish on trip) - compost worms. The trendy feature of worms is that they self-regulate, so if there's much less food to go around, the worms will decrease their population appropriately
